    Captain Michael and crew who led our "Discover Lanai" day were awesome! Super attentive, the food…read morewas abundant, the boat was very clean, and I felt safe out snorkeling even with a pretty big swell shift from the Hurricane. The details: Our tour started by meeting at tree at the Sheraton, which sounds awkward but for us was super convenient and it was fun boarding the sailboat from the beach but you will get a little wet! Captain Michael walks you though the day and then you are off for about ~90 minutes to Lanai. During that time you are served (not a buffet) two meals. The cinnamon rolls were great and the breakfast croissants are now something I make at home. There was also a photographer on board so we took advantage and took some family photos (you buy at the end and I found them a whole lot cheaper and less stress than an actual family shoot). Once you get to the Island you can take a golf cart or take a short walk to the beach where they have all the gear you need. After the safety briefing you have about 2 hours to snorkel with the crew serving as lifeguards in the water. It is VERY easy to lose where you are when you've got your head underwater. I appreciated how attentive the crew was to where the four of us were at since there were a few times we needed some gentle guidance out of a harms way (shoreline rocks). The photographer also captures your snorkel sesh. After snorkeling, you're treated to another full meal of noodles and chicken. Followed by anything you might need for a little seasickness to prep for the journey back . My 12 yo son was pretty full at this point and had befriended the captain who let him help get the boat ready for the return trip. That was very cool! The ride home was a bit bumpy (Hurricane Lowell was coming) but Captain Michael did a great job avoiding anything major and even found a pod of dolphins. We also enjoyed the mai tais! Great experience! We will book more tours in the future. I would have booked another snorkeling or sunset tour during this trip but the water quality really deteriorated with the upcoming storm.
